The U.S. Chamber of Commerce has named Nesin Therapy Services as a national winner of the Small Business Award Blue Ribbon.
This distinction places Nesin as one of the top 56 small businesses in the country and the only one honoree in Alabama.
The Chamber of Commerce of Huntsville/Madison County's nominated Nesin as the 2008 Small Business of the Year in the personal services category, and this led to the national award.
The award recognizes a business' financial growth, investment in staff training and employee motivation, community involvement, customer service and business planning.

Janet Nesin, Janine Nesin and Michelle Nesin-Hunt are co-owners of Nesin Therapy Services. Janet Nesin founded the business and her daughters, both physical therapists, then joined her.
Nesin Therapy Services specializes in manual techniques, or methods that the staff uses in hands-on procedures to reduce pain and restore normal movements to joints and soft tissue including muscles, tendons and ligaments. Along with manual techniques, the clinic conducts physical therapy to rehabilitate with techniques, such as "neuromuscular and back re-education, balance training and strengthening," Janine Nesin said. Electrical stimulation, ice, heat and ultra-sound are other treatments.

Janine Nesin holds degrees as a physical therapist, doctor of physical therapy and orthopaedic clinical specialist. The business has 33 employees - 20 therapists and 13 administrative staff members.
Janet Nesin founded Nesin Therapy Services in 1987 working from her Madison home. Originally, the focus was supplying physical therapy for home health agencies and nursing homes.
In 1999, the company moved to a larger office and added more outpatient services. By 2001, the outpatient division expanded to their clinic on Hughes Road. A Huntsville clinic opened in 2002. They plan to open a third clinic in 2010.
